MySQL 是一種廣泛使用的關(guān)系型數(shù)據(jù)庫管理系統(tǒng)。在使用 MySQL 時,我們需要建立與數(shù)據(jù)庫的連接以進(jìn)行各種操作,比如插入、刪除、修改和查詢等。這時我們需要進(jìn)行數(shù)據(jù)庫驗(yàn)證,以確保我們有權(quán)限對數(shù)據(jù)庫進(jìn)行操作。
import mysql.connector
# 建立與 MySQL 數(shù)據(jù)庫的連接
mydb = mysql.connector.connect(
host="localhost", # 主機(jī)名
user="root", # 用戶名
password="password", # 密碼
database="mydatabase" # 數(shù)據(jù)庫名
)
# 進(jìn)行數(shù)據(jù)庫驗(yàn)證
if mydb.is_connected():
print("連接成功!")
else:
print("連接失敗!")
在上面的示例中,我們使用了 Python 的 MySQL 連接器(mysql.connector),通過指定主機(jī)名、用戶名、密碼和數(shù)據(jù)庫名等參數(shù)建立了和 MySQL 數(shù)據(jù)庫的連接。接著,我們檢查連接是否成功,如果成功,則輸出“連接成功!”,否則輸出“連接失敗!”。
當(dāng)然,在進(jìn)行數(shù)據(jù)庫驗(yàn)證之前,我們需要確保輸入的主機(jī)名、用戶名、密碼和數(shù)據(jù)庫名等參數(shù)是正確的,否則連接將無法建立。
總之,建立與 MySQL 數(shù)據(jù)庫的連接非常重要,我們需要進(jìn)行數(shù)據(jù)庫驗(yàn)證以確保我們有權(quán)限對數(shù)據(jù)庫進(jìn)行各種操作。
上一篇css餅圖的做法
下一篇css表格中的字怎么對齊